Traditional terra cotta and plastic crack under freeze-thaw cycles or UV exposure. Stainless steel flowerpots laugh at weather extremes. Their chromium-nickel alloy forms an invisible protective layer that resists corrosion. In coastal areas where salt spray destroys ordinary containers, 316-grade stainless steel outperforms cheaper options with its added molybdenum content :cite[10].
Concrete planters often stay put simply because they’re too heavy to relocate. Stainless steel flowerpots weigh 40-60% less than concrete equivalents. Choose 304 stainless for most gardens (contains 18% chromium/8% nickel). Opt for marine-grade 316 near pools/oceans—its molybdenum fights salt corrosion :cite[10].
Drill 1/4″ holes if needed. Unlike ceramics, stainless won’t crack during drilling—use cobalt bits and cutting oil.
Insert coco coir or felt liners for acidic-soil plants (e.g., blueberries). This prevents potential metal leaching while maintaining drainage :cite[7].
Attach S-hooks to pre-drilled rims. Stainless’s tensile strength safely supports hanging gardens—stainless steel flowerpots won’t pull apart like plastic.
Modular units like the Prism Planters connect via triangular corners with wing nuts :cite[8]. Start with base layer, then tessellate upward for living walls.
⚠️ Mistake: Using non-food-grade stainless alloys
✅ Fix: Verify 304/316 grades stamped on planter. Avoid “mystery metal” containers lacking markings—these may rust or contain unsafe alloys.
⚠️ Mistake: Ignoring drainage requirements
✅ Fix: Elevate pots 1″ using feet (prevents water pooling). Add lava rock base layer—improves aeration while reducing soil contact.
⚠️ Mistake: Over-polishing mirror-finish units
✅ Fix: Clean with grain using mild soap. Never use steel wool—it creates micro-scratches that trap dirt. Embrace the “living finish” that develops patina.

These aren’t just for petunias. Forward-thinking designers deploy stainless planters in surprising ways:
Commercial Spaces: Hotels use illuminated stainless troughs as living room dividers. Their durability withstands guest contact better than fragile materials.
Modular Green Walls: Systems like the Prism Planters create cost-efficient vertical gardens that snap together without specialized labor :cite[8].
Hydroponic Systems: Food-grade stainless resists corrosion from nutrients. Weiting’s commercial-grade stainless steel planters enable cleaner roots and easier sterilization than plastic alternatives.
